An Icon from the Past Resurfaces: The Skindiver ChronographIn 2023, Vulcain brought back one of its most iconic dive watches, the Skindiver Nautique, a model that left its mark on the horological landscape of the 1960s. But the story didn’t end there. Few knew that at the same time, the Locle-based manufacture had also developed a chronograph version of this tool watch. Sheltered from the public eye for decades, it is now making a comeback, thanks to the research and rediscovery efforts led by Guillaume Laidet, who has been overseeing Vulcain’s collection development since 2022. By bringing this timepiece back from the archives, Vulcain offers collectors a watch that is both authentic and technical, a true homage to the brand’s heritage of exceptional dive watches.A Vintage-Inspired Chronograph with Modern PerformanceThe Skindiver Chronograph stays true to the aesthetic codes of vintage dive watches while incorporating modern technical advancements. Its 39.7mm stainless steel case, featuring vertical brushed finishing, ensures optimal durability while maintaining a perfectly balanced feel on the wrist. Water-resistant up to 200 meters, it is equipped with a knurled bidirectional rotating bezel with a black ceramic insert, paying tribute to the original models of the 1960s.The dial, available in matte black or matte silver, features ultra-legible SuperLuminova-coated indices, ensuring maximum visibility in even the most challenging conditions. Powering the watch is the reliable and precise ETA 7753 automatic chronograph movement. More than just a dive watch, this model also features a decimal scale a rare element in watchmaking that allows time measurement in hundredths of a minute, making calculations and data interpretation more practical for diving or sports timing.
